Transgenic seeds market was valued at $34,200.0 million in 2025 and is projected to reach $94,556.4 million by 2035, growing at a CAGR of 10.7 % during the forecast period 2026-2035. Expansion within the global transgenic seed market reflects a steady shift in agricultural production practices. Advances in crop biotechnology have enabled higher yield stability and improved resistance to environmental pressures, encouraging wider adoption among commercial growers. At the same time, increasing demand for a consistent food supply has reinforced interest in seeds that support predictable output. Regulatory clarity in several regions has further supported research, commercialization, and cross-border trade. Investment from both public and private sectors has strengthened innovation pipelines and distribution networks.

Herbicide Tolerance Segment to Lead the Market with the Largest Share
Growth in the global transgenic seed market is closely linked to the increasing adoption of herbicide-tolerant traits across major agricultural regions. These traits allow more efficient weed control while supporting consistent crop development. Farmers are benefiting from simplified field management and reduced crop competition during critical growth stages. The compatibility of such seeds with modern farming practices has strengthened their commercial appeal. Seed developers continue to invest in trait enhancement to improve performance outcomes.
Soybean: A Key Segment in Market Growth
The global transgenic seed market continues to expand alongside the widespread cultivation of soybean varieties developed through genetic modification. Soybean remains a central crop due to its extensive use across food processing, animal feed, and industrial applications. Consistent performance and adaptability to large-scale farming systems have reinforced its prominence. Strong production volumes in key agricultural economies have further supported market growth. Ongoing improvements in seed traits have enhanced yield reliability and crop quality.

The major companies operating in the global transgenic seed market include Bayer AG,Corteva Agriscience ,KWS SAAT SE & Co. KGaA, Rallis India Ltd. (Tata Enterprises) and Syngenta AG , among others. Market players are leveraging partnerships, collaborations, mergers and acquisition strategies for business expansion and innovative product development to maintain their market positioning.
